The President's Keepers, penned by Jacques Pauw, is a thought - provoking book that takes a deep dive into the world of political power. The narrative explores the often - overlooked relationships and connections that exist around the president. Pauw skillfully weaves together real - life events and behind - the - scenes details to create a story that is both engaging and informative. Through his writing, he offers readers a glimpse into the inner workings of the political system, highlighting the influence of various individuals and groups. About the Author
Jacques Pauw is a well - known journalist. He specializes in political and investigative writing. His style in works like "The President's Keepers" is incisive, presenting in - depth insights with a factual and straightforward approach.
